Initial review

  • Name: I think you should consider naming it MATE Spin only, even if there is compiz installed.
  • Compiz: I have no idea how well maintained compiz and emerald are these days and how many people can actually use it. I guess a lot of users are using MATE because they cannot run all the fancy gnome-shell compositioning stuff, so you would probably exclude large parts of your potential user base.
  • Size: It is unclear what size you target. I guess this is a DVD, so the ks should be named accordingly fedora-livedvd-matecompiz.ks
  • Includes: Packages should go into a separate fedora-matecompiz-packages.ks now to allow ARM specific hacks in a different ks but with the same package set. You probably want fedora-live-minimization for saving some space.
  • Spins page: The "Spins Page" (Slogan, Documentation ...) section is missing.
